Eligibility Requirements: Who Qualifies for Classic Car Financing?

So, who exactly can get iiipenfed classic car financing? While the specifics vary depending on the lender, here's a general idea of the eligibility requirements:

  • Creditworthiness: Your credit score is a major factor. Lenders want to see a good credit history, which shows you're reliable with payments. A higher credit score usually means a better interest rate.
  • Income and Employment: You'll need to demonstrate a stable income and employment history. Lenders want to be sure you can comfortably afford the monthly payments.
  • The Car's Value and Condition: The car itself has to meet certain criteria. It usually needs to be a classic or collector car, meaning it's of a certain age and in good condition. The lender will assess the car's value, which helps determine the loan amount.
  • Down Payment: Some lenders may require a down payment, especially for higher-value cars. The down payment reduces the amount you need to borrow and can lower your monthly payments.
  • Insurance: You'll need to have insurance coverage for the car. This protects the lender's investment and ensures the car is protected against damage or loss.
  • Age of the Car: Lenders usually have an age requirement for classic cars, often starting at 20 years or older. This ensures the car meets the definition of a classic or collector vehicle. Some lenders may also have specific requirements for the car's originality and condition, such as original parts.

Factors That Impact Your Approval Odds

There are several factors that affect your chances of getting approved for iiipenfed classic car financing. Your credit score is one of the most important elements. A high credit score shows that you have a positive payment history and are less likely to default on the loan. Lenders usually want to know if you can consistently pay your bills. Your income also plays a big role. Lenders want to make sure you have enough income to comfortably cover the loan payments, which also includes taxes, insurance, and maintenance. Your debt-to-income ratio (DTI) is an important metric. It measures how much of your monthly income goes toward debt payments. A lower DTI means you have more available income to pay off the loan. Also, lenders will assess the value and condition of the classic car. They will look at the make, model, year, and condition. A well-maintained car with a documented history has a better chance of approval. Lastly, a larger down payment may improve your approval odds, especially if you have a lower credit score or want to finance a more valuable car. A larger down payment reduces the loan amount and the risk for the lender.

Factors Influencing Interest Rates

Several factors significantly influence the interest rates offered by iiipenfed classic car financing. As mentioned before, your credit score is a pivotal factor. Lenders consider your credit history to assess your risk. A higher credit score usually results in a lower interest rate. The age, condition, and value of the classic car you want to finance also greatly affect the rate. The lender evaluates the car's current condition and historical significance to determine its value. The overall economic environment plays a role as well. Factors such as the prevailing interest rates, inflation, and market conditions all affect the rates offered by lenders. Another key factor is the loan term. Generally, a longer loan term will result in a slightly higher interest rate. Shorter loan terms typically come with lower interest rates but higher monthly payments. Loan-to-value ratio (LTV) matters too. The LTV is the ratio of the loan amount to the car's value. A higher LTV may result in higher rates. Also, the lender's relationship with the borrower can sometimes influence the rate. If you have a good relationship with the lender and a proven track record, it might work in your favor.
